go on eBlag and look for gunk engine degreaser its about 10 quid for 5 litres.
rub plenty on chain with a chain cleaning brush wait 5 mins
then wash off with soapy water.
I then I use a little bit of brake cleaner on the chain and let it dry.
then put some wurth dry chain lube on.

Used gunk a lot on engines, quite aggressive, don't think I'd want to use it on O-rings. Use both of the others tho

I clean the chain every 500-700 km with kerosene and a regular brush. After drying, use Motul C4 Lube Chain Factory Line. Passed 8000km. Like new. There is never any rust.
